englischThe infringement of competition laws by a subsidiary can lead to fines being imposed also on the parent company. As an economic unit, both companies are jointly and severally liable. The European concept of joint corporate liability has recently found its way into German competition law. This work examines whether and to what extent compliance measures should be taken into account when allocating the internal liability and develops requirements for the effective implementation of compliance systems at group level. It centers around the thesis that a parent company that has done everything reasonable to prevent violations should be exempted internally from any liability.
